Written Answers. - Training Schemes Participants Allowances.

119.

asked the Minister for Labour if he will correct the anomaly regarding FÁS schemes, which require a person to stay on the single rate of payment for the duration of the scheme, regardless of the change in either marital status or financial circumstances while participating in the scheme.

I accept that hardships can be caused to participants on employment schemes where their rate of allowance is not adjusted in line with a change in their position in relation to dependants while on the scheme. I have decided, therefore, that with effect from 1 January 1989 a participant's rate of allowance should be adjusted to reflect the changed status.
